Pen Bay Medical Center welcomes dermatologist to its team

Thu, 04/14/2022 - 3:30pm

ROCKPORT — Pen Bay Medical Center welcomes dermatologist Leopold S. Laufer, MD, to the Pen Bay Skin Center on the hospital’s Rockport campus.

Dr. Laufer has more than three decades of experience and is board-certified in dermatology. He earned his medical degree from Tulane University after completing his undergraduate degree at Oberlin College. He completed an internship in internal medicine at Baylor College of Medicine followed by his residency in dermatology at the Albert Einstein College of Medicine. He is a fellow of the American Academy of Dermatology. Laufer also served as a part-time assistant professor of dermatology at New York University.

Prior to coming to Maine, Laufer was in private practice in Brooklyn and Cortlandt Manor, New York, for more than 30 years. He specializes in psoriasis, atopic dermatitis, pigmented lesions, lichen planus, skin cancers and drug eruptions.

Laufer enjoys building partnerships with his patients, according to PBMC, in a news release.

“I strive to listen carefully, to share my knowledge, and to advocate for the highest standard of care, which we all deserve,” he said. “By empowering patients with knowledge, they become partners in their care.”

About Pen Bay Medical Center

Pen Bay Medical Center is part of MaineHealth, a not-for-profit integrated health system consisting of eight local hospital systems, a comprehensive behavioral healthcare network, diagnostic services, home health agencies, and more than 1,600 employed and independent physicians working together through an Accountable Care Organization. With more than 19,000 employees, MaineHealth is the largest health system in northern New England and provides preventive care, diagnosis and treatment to 1.1 million residents in Maine and New Hampshire.
